#01474e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#01474e is composed of 0.4% red, 27.8% green and 30.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98.7% cyan, 9% magenta, 0% yellow and 69.4% black. It has a hue angle of 185.5 degrees, a saturation of 97.5% and a lightness of 15.5%. #01474e color hex could be obtained by blending #028e9c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003366.

Shades and Tints of #01474e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000001 is the darkest color, while #ecfd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#01474e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#25292a is the less saturated color, while #01474e is the most saturated one.
